WebMar 3, 2024 · The biggest difference between spar urethane and polyurethane is oil content. Spar urethane is more oily than polyurethane, and therefore it’s more durable, shinier, and more resistant to a range of degrading factors. But spar urethane is also more combustible, less eco-friendly, and slower-drying because of its high oil content.

WebSep 27, 2024 · The main difference between polyurethane and spar urethane is the amount of oil. Spar urethane has more oil, which makes it more flexible and resistant to cracking in outdoor conditions. Polyurethane has less oil, giving it a harder and stiffer finish.
